Ascot

Ascot has long been regarded as one of Brisbane's most prestigious suburbs and a blue-chip investment.

Ascot is one of Brisbane's most illustrious suburbs, located just 7 km northeast of the CBD. Known for its grand tree-lined streets, heritage Queenslanders, and elegant contemporary homes, Ascot has long been associated with luxury living and blue-chip investment.

The suburb is home to the iconic Eagle Farm and Doomben Racecourses, giving it a distinct character that blends sophistication with a lively social calendar. With excellent schools, a vibrant café culture, and strong community ties, Ascot remains one of Brisbane's most desirable postcodes for families and professionals alike.

Transport & Accessibility

Ascot enjoys excellent connectivity. The suburb is serviced by Ascot and Doomben train stations, providing quick access to Brisbane CBD. Major roads such as Kingsford Smith Drive and the nearby Gateway Motorway ensure smooth travel to the airport, Port of Brisbane, and northern and southern coasts.

Bus services are frequent, and residents also benefit from the ferry terminal at Bretts Wharf, which offers a scenic commute along the Brisbane River.

Education

Families are especially drawn to Ascot for its education options. Local highlights include:

  • Ascot State School – one of Brisbane's most sought-after state schools.
  • St Margaret's Anglican Girls School – prestigious Anglican school in nearby Ascot/Hamilton.
  • Clayfield College – independent day and boarding school with co-ed junior years.
  • St Rita's College – highly regarded Catholic girls' secondary school.

Lifestyle & Amenities

Lifestyle is at the heart of Ascot's appeal. The suburb is famous for Racecourse Road, a bustling strip of boutique dining, cafés, and shops. Between weekend brunches and race-day events, residents enjoy a vibrant yet refined atmosphere.

Green spaces such as Oriel Park and Crosby Park provide plenty of room for families and outdoor enthusiasts, while the nearby Portside Wharf precinct offers high-end dining, cinemas, and riverside walks. Proximity to the Brisbane River also enhances Ascot's premium lifestyle offering.

Community

Ascot is characterised by its affluent population, with a high proportion of professionals, executives, and established families. The suburb has a strong reputation for safety, prestige, and community engagement.
Housing stock is dominated by heritage Queenslanders and contemporary prestige homes, with newer apartment developments catering to downsizers and young professionals. This mix ensures a balanced tenant pool while maintaining Ascot's long-standing reputation as a blue-chip suburb.

Ascot Housing Market

Ascot offers an exceptional range of properties, from historic Queenslanders on spacious blocks to architect-designed luxury homes and boutique apartments. Investors are drawn to the suburb's mix of stable long-term family tenants and younger professionals seeking proximity to the city.

  • Median House Price: $2,400,000
  • Median Unit Price: $740,000
  • Median House Rent: $1,068
  • Median Unit Rent: $645

Data current as June 25 Domain/Research

Ascot Rental Market 

Ascot's rental market is competitive, with strong demand from families seeking large homes in school catchments, as well as from professionals seeking apartments close to the city and airport. Houses command premium rents, often exceeding $1,068 per week, while modern units in boutique complexes attract $645 per week. Low vacancy rates make Ascot an attractive suburb for investors seeking high-quality tenants and strong returns.
